Abstract
- Three biologically cloned isolates of feline leukemia viruses (FeLV)-C were studied to determine whether anemogenic subgroup C FeLV share common genetic determinants. Results show that the only consistent features distinguishing deduced FeLV-A and FeLV-C proteins were the lysine-to-arginine change and structural prediction of an alpha helix in FeLV-A proteins against random coil in FeLV-C proteins within V1.
